Frequently asked questions about holiday rentals in Vaucluse

  • What are the must-see sights in Vaucluse, France?

    In Vaucluse, you absolutely have to visit the Palais des Papes in Avignon, a stunning example of Gothic architecture. The Pont d'Avignon, also in Avignon, is iconic, even if it's only half a bridge! For something different, explore the charming hilltop village of Gordes, with its stunning views. The Fontaine de Vaucluse, a spectacular spring, is another natural wonder worth seeing.

  • Are there any unique natural phenomena in Vaucluse, France?

    The Fontaine de Vaucluse is a prime example. This powerful spring is the source of the Sorgue River and is a truly impressive sight. The dramatic cliffs and gorges of the Luberon Regional Natural Park also offer unique landscapes.

  • What essentials should you bring along for a trip to Vaucluse, France?

    Comfortable walking shoes are a must, as you'll be doing a lot of exploring on foot, especially in the hilltop villages. Sunscreen and a hat are crucial, especially during the summer months. Don't forget a reusable water bottle, as staying hydrated is important, particularly during warmer weather. A phrasebook or translation app can also be very helpful.

  • What famous events or festivals are happening in Vaucluse, France?

    Avignon is renowned for its Festival d'Avignon, a major theatre festival in July. Many smaller, local festivals celebrating wine, food and Provençal culture take place throughout the year in various villages. Check local listings for specific dates.

  • What is the average daily budget you should plan for (accommodation, food, transportation, activities) in Vaucluse, France?

    A daily budget of €100-€200 per person should comfortably cover accommodation (mid-range hotel or gite), meals (mix of restaurants and picnics), local transport (bus or car hire), and entry fees to attractions. This can vary depending on your choices, of course.

  • Where can you find the best restaurants serving local dishes in Vaucluse, France, and what are the must-try specialties?

    Many restaurants in villages like Gordes, Roussillon and Ménerbes offer excellent Provençal cuisine. Must-try dishes include ratatouille, daube provençale (beef stew), and tapenade (olive paste). Look for restaurants with outdoor seating to enjoy the atmosphere.
  • What are some less-famous attractions in Vaucluse, France that are worth a visit?

    The village of Bonnieux, perched high on a hill, offers breathtaking views and a quieter atmosphere than some of the more popular destinations. The ruins of Château de Saignon are also worth exploring for history buffs. The charming town of Isle-sur-la-Sorgue, known for its antique markets, is another hidden gem.
  • What are the best activities for engaging with locals and understanding their culture in Vaucluse, France?

    Visiting local markets is a great way to interact with people and sample regional produce. Taking a cooking class focusing on Provençal cuisine is another immersive experience. Simply chatting with people in cafes or bars can also lead to interesting conversations.
  • What unique natural landscapes and terrain features can travellers explore in Vaucluse, France?

    The Luberon Regional Natural Park showcases diverse landscapes, including rolling hills, vineyards, olive groves, and dramatic ochre cliffs. The gorges of the Nesque River offer stunning hiking opportunities. The varied terrain provides plenty of opportunities for outdoor activities.
  • How many days are ideal for a trip to Vaucluse, France, and what are some itinerary suggestions?

    A week allows for a good exploration of the region. You could spend a couple of days in Avignon, exploring the Palais des Papes and Pont d'Avignon, then move on to explore the Luberon villages like Gordes, Roussillon, and Ménerbes. A day trip to the Fontaine de Vaucluse and Isle-sur-la-Sorgue could also be included.
